SOUTH BEND — A South Bend police officer hurdled three large dogs Tuesday in pursuit of a hit-and-run suspect, police said.

About 8:30 p.m., in the 1000 block of West Western Avenue, Cpl. Keenan Lane attempted to stop a 31-year-old South Bend man he clocked going 45 mph in a 25 mph zone, police said.

Lane followed the suspect east on Western Avenue and south on Laurel Street, police said. At Laurel Court, the suspect reportedly turned west and accelerated, at which time Lane activated his overhead lights and sounded his vehicle’s air horn.

At the end of Laurel Court, the suspect began to drive his blue Chevy minivan the wrong way around a roundabout, police said. He then stopped, and the van rolled into a white Toyota Corolla, whereupon he ditched the van and ran off.

Lane chased the suspect between buildings at the Laurel Place apartment complex — at one point hurdling three large, aggressive dogs behind one apartment — and then through a metal fence leading back out to the street, police said.

The chase reportedly ended in a church parking lot in the 1000 block of West Western Avenue, where Lane, after threatening to Taser the suspect, ordered the man to the ground and handcuffed him.

The suspect was arrested on suspicion of felony resisting arrest; misdemeanor resisting arrest; operating a vehicle without ever having received a license; and leaving the scene of an accident.
